[50710] trunk/dports/x11/gtk2/files/patch-gtk-builder-convert.diff

nox at macports.org nox at macports.org
Thu May 7 05:34:21 PDT 2009


Revision: 50710
          http://trac.macports.org/changeset/50710
Author:   nox at macports.org
Date:     2009-05-07 05:34:21 -0700 (Thu, 07 May 2009)
Log Message:
-----------
gtk2: Fix gtk-builder-convert incompatibility with Python 3.0 (closes #19441).

Modified Paths:
--------------
    trunk/dports/x11/gtk2/files/patch-gtk-builder-convert.diff

Modified: trunk/dports/x11/gtk2/files/patch-gtk-builder-convert.diff
===================================================================
--- trunk/dports/x11/gtk2/files/patch-gtk-builder-convert.diff	2009-05-07 12:29:49 UTC (rev 50709)
+++ trunk/dports/x11/gtk2/files/patch-gtk-builder-convert.diff	2009-05-07 12:34:21 UTC (rev 50710)
@@ -1,5 +1,5 @@
---- gtk/gtk-builder-convert.orig	2009-04-26 18:32:06.000000000 +0200
-+++ gtk/gtk-builder-convert	2009-04-26 18:32:32.000000000 +0200
+--- gtk/gtk-builder-convert.orig	2009-04-27 14:02:41.000000000 +0300
++++ gtk/gtk-builder-convert	2009-04-27 13:58:26.000000000 +0300
 @@ -258,7 +258,7 @@
          for node in objects:
              self._convert(node.getAttribute("class"), node)
@@ -9,3 +9,47 @@
              self.objects[node.getAttribute('id')] = node
  
          # Convert Gazpachos UI tag
+@@ -441,8 +441,8 @@
+             if signal_name in ['activate', 'toggled']:
+                 action.appendChild(signal)
+             else:
+-                print 'Unhandled signal %s::%s' % (node.getAttribute('class'),
+-                                                   signal_name)
++                print('Unhandled signal %s::%s' % (node.getAttribute('class'),
++                                                   signal_name))
+ 
+         if not uimgr.childNodes:
+             child = self._dom.createElement('child')
+@@ -461,8 +461,8 @@
+         for accelerator in get_accelerator_nodes(node):
+             signal_name = accelerator.getAttribute('signal')
+             if signal_name != 'activate':
+-                print 'Unhandled accelerator signal for %s::%s' % (
+-                    node.getAttribute('class'), signal_name)
++                print('Unhandled accelerator signal for %s::%s' % (
++                    node.getAttribute('class'), signal_name))
+                 continue
+             accelerator.removeAttribute('signal')
+             child.appendChild(accelerator)
+@@ -711,7 +711,7 @@
+     return s.stdout.read()
+ 
+ def usage():
+-    print __doc__
++    print(__doc__)
+ 
+ def main(args):
+     try:
+@@ -745,10 +745,10 @@
+ 
+     xml = _indent(conv.to_xml())
+     if output_filename == "-":
+-        print xml
++        print(xml)
+     else:
+         open(output_filename, 'w').write(xml)
+-        print "Wrote", output_filename
++        print("Wrote", output_filename)
+ 
+     return 0
+ 
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.macosforge.org/pipermail/macports-changes/attachments/20090507/d5fc72c0/attachment-0001.html>


More information about the macports-changes mailing list